This independent service analysis commissioned by Sheffield Hallam College evaluated group peer assistance individuals at two areas that are participating in PeerTalk-facilitated groups. The searchings for recommend that group peer support might boost outcomes of hope and empowerment, however does not show up to have an effect on scientific symptoms or a wider series of other social results.
